Caf Shows Engineers play a key role in maintaining one of Berklee’s longstanding traditions: nightly performances in the Berklee Cafeteria. These shows occur from 10:00–11:00 PM, Tuesday through Sunday, during an 8-week period each fall and spring semester. Performances primarily showcase original music, including artist and band sets, open mics, and themed events, drawing an average crowd of 150 attendees per show. Engineers are responsible for ensuring the smooth operation of these performances.

Primary Responsibilities

  • Work 2–3 shows per week.

  • Handle setup and teardown of performances.

  • Manage front-of-house mixing, monitor mixing, and lighting for live performances.

  • Hold weekly office hours to complete tasks such as:

    • Reviewing and signing artist contracts.

    • Conducting artist production meetings.

    • Performing general office maintenance.

  • Uphold Berklee and Office of Student Activities policies and procedures.

  • Attend regular team meetings.

  • Collaborate with a team consisting of:

    • 10 engineers

    • 2 marketing coordinators

    • 2 managers

  • Follow the guidelines in the Caf Shows Employee Rules and Expectations document.
